Horse Breeding by Peter Rossdale

Expert advice and practical information on horse breeding for all mare owners. In this completely revised and updated reference, author Peter Rossdale explains in simple language the biological functions upon which horse reproduction is based, giving enough background to enable those working in stables and stud farms to cope with any problems that may arise. He never overwhelm readers with excessive detail and avoids being doctrinaire, arguing that there are many ways to the same end and that it is the duty of the vet to explain a breeder's options. His purpose throughout is to clarify and be a source of reference, advocating that the person on the spot should be in a position to make decisions based on background knowledge as well as experience - knowledge breeders will find inside this book.

About Peter Rossdale

Peter Rossdale is senior partner in one of the top equine practices in Newmarket. He has held numerous lectureships and received many awards for his research, and has presented his work to professional audiences all over the world. He is co-author, with Susan Wreford, of The Horse's Health From A-Z, also published by David & Charles, and lives in Newmarket.
